What Is the Cost of Living Near Fort Lauderdale?

Understanding the cost of living near Fort Lauderdale is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Carcraft Collision.
Fort Lauderdale's Cost of Living Index is approximately 116.3 (16.3% more expensive than US average; 12.8% more than FL average). South FL coastal city, 'Venice of America', high housing costs, boating culture. Broward County Transit, Water Taxi, Brightline. When planning your budget based on a salary from Carcraft Collision,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,800 - $2,700+ A significant portion of Carcraft Collision sal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$70 (BCT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$440 - $660 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$830+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,330 - $5,220+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
